Page 108 - Reference framework for integrated management of an SSC - A U4SSC deliverable on city platforms
P. 108

Master Maintenance

            In the catalogue master maintenance module, the taxonomies with which the procedures are
            categorized in the document manager are managed. This module must contain an engine for
            synchronizing taxonomies with other systems in the city so that the procedures are classified
            according to the relevant criteria for the areas or services involved in the processing.


            Form Builder

            This type of tool is required to design in a friendly way and with a high degree of flexibility in any
            form for the collection of citizen data. This tool should meet the following functionalities:


            •  Wide variety of basic user controls (labels, text boxes, folding lists, single (radial) or multiple
                (check) selection buttons, calendar, etc.
            •  Definition  of  blocks  or  sub-forms:  possibility  to  define  re-usable  blocks  facilitating  the
                construction and maintenance of the forms (for example, data of the interested party, vehicle
                data)

            •  Multilanguage: Possibility to add multiple languages for a form.

            •  Rendering in edit or read-only mode.
            •  Assisted integration with data sources in web services or database.

            •  Compliance with W3C XForms standards.


            Maintenance and fee calculator


            The fee maintenance module is where the logic for calculating the fee for each procedure case
            is defined. The user accesses the definition of each fee in a simple way from the name of the
            procedure and case. It has an integrated environment for editing and testing the logic of fees.


            The fee calculator is a particularly significant integration service (web service) that receives as a
            parameter from the external system (the electronic office) the procedure and case code, as well as
            the instance form with the data provided by the citizen and that will be used to calculate the rate.
            The service checks that the procedure and case pair have a rate, and then extracts the data and
            evaluates the calculation function by returning a numerical value to the external system.



            Integration Services

            The catalogue of procedures must offer the data to the rest of the systems through web services.
            There is a wide catalogue of services to obtain the list of procedures, details of a procedure, list of
            cases of a procedure, list of values of classification taxonomies, a calculation of the rate, and so on.







             94  Reference framework for integrated management of an SSC | June 2023
   103   104   105   106   107   108   109   110   111   112   113